Definition of lot

1 : a batch of wafers processed at the same time. [SEMATECH] 2 : all the wafers or substrates of identical size and characteristics contained in a single shipment. [SEMATECH] 3 : subdivisions of those wafers or substrates contained in large shipments that have been identified by the supplier as constituting a lot. [SEMI M1-94]
